The Role of a Car Locksmith
A car locksmith focuses on supplying security services for lorries, including key replacement, lock installation, and emergency situation lockout help. Unlike a basic locksmith who works with a variety of locks, an automotive locksmith focuses entirely on the elaborate mechanisms found in automobiles, trucks, and other lorries. These experts are geared up with the most recent tools and innovation to handle a wide variety of automotive security requirements.
Common Services Offered by Car Locksmiths
Key Replacement and Duplication
Lost or Stolen Keys: If you've lost your keys or they have been stolen, a car locksmith can supply a new set. They utilize specialized devices to create exact duplicates of your original keys.Broken Keys: Sometimes, keys break inside the lock, making it difficult to eliminate them. A professional locksmith can extract the broken key and develop a brand-new one.
Keyless Entry and Ignition Systems
Programing Key Fobs: Modern automobiles typically include keyless entry systems. A car locksmith can program and replace key fobs, making sure that your vehicle's electronic parts operate perfectly.Ignition Interlock Devices: For drivers with a history of DUI, ignition interlock gadgets are in some cases mandated by law. A car locksmith can install and preserve these devices.
Lock Installation and Repair
New Locks: If your vehicle's locks are harmed or malfunctioning, a car locksmith can set up new ones.Lock Repair: Rather than changing locks, a locksmith can typically repair them, saving you money and time.
Emergency Situation Lockout Assistance
24/7 Service: Being locked out of your car can happen at any time. Many car locksmith professionals use 24/7 emergency situation services to assist you get back on the roadway rapidly.Professional Tools: They utilize specialized tools to open your vehicle without triggering damage, which is especially essential for more recent designs with complex security systems.
High-Security Locks and Keys
Transponder Keys: These keys contain a chip that interacts with the car's computer system. A car locksmith can program and replace these keys.Laser-Cut Keys: Some high-end lorries utilize laser-cut keys for boosted security. Q: How do I know if a car locksmith is legitimate?
A: A genuine car locksmith will be licensed, bonded, and guaranteed. They need to also have the ability to provide proof of ownership before carrying out any services. Additionally, check for favorable reviews and a great credibility in the neighborhood.
Q: Can a car locksmith make a key for a vehicle without the original?
A: Yes, a professional car locksmith can create a new key even if you don't have the initial. However, they will need the vehicle's make, model, and in some cases the VIN to guarantee the key is right.
Q: How long does it require to replace a car key?
A: The time it takes to replace a car locksmith emergency key can differ depending on the intricacy of the lock and the kind of key. Simple key duplications can take just a couple of minutes, while more intricate tasks like programming transponder keys may take an hour or more.
Q: Will a car locksmith damage my vehicle when unlocking it?
A: A professional car locksmith will utilize non-invasive techniques to open your vehicle, reducing the risk of damage. However, if a key is stuck in the lock, some minor damage may be inescapable.
Q: Can a car locksmith bypass the ignition system?
A: While a qualified car locksmith can bypass the ignition system to open your car, they will not do so unless you can prove ownership of the vehicle. Bypassing the ignition system without appropriate authorization is illegal.
